      An accident checklist template is a pre-planned list of actions to be taken in the event of an incident. It provides a clear and structured approach to ensure that all necessary steps are taken to minimize damage, respond effectively, and maintain compliance with regulations.

    The United States has seen a rise in workplace accidents and incidents, resulting in significant economic losses, injuries, and fatalities. In response, many organizations are now adopting comprehensive risk management strategies, which include the use of accident checklist templates. This proactive approach enables them to better prepare for potential accidents, improve response times, and mitigate the consequences.
